Laminate Floor Installation Questions
What types of laminate flooring are suitable for installation? Laminate flooring options include a variety of styles, colors, and finishes to match different home aesthetics and traffic levels.
Can laminate flooring be installed over existing floors? Yes, laminate can often be installed over existing flooring if the surface is flat, clean, and in good condition.
What preparation is needed before installing laminate flooring? The subfloor should be clean, dry, and level to ensure proper installation and longevity of the flooring.
Is laminate flooring a good choice for high-traffic areas? Yes, laminate is durable and resistant to wear, making it suitable for areas with frequent foot traffic.
